Object-Oriented Programming with Python: A Comprehensive Guide to Designing and Implementing Robust and Scalable Applications using OOP Principles
  Object-Oriented Programming with Python: A Comprehensive Guide to Designing and Implementing Robust and Scalable Applications using OOP Principles
Titolo Object-Oriented Programming with Python: A Comprehensive Guide to Designing and Implementing Robust and Scalable Applications using OOP Principles
AutoreMatthewdavid
Prezzo€ 0,99
EditoreAres Lnc
LinguaTesto in Inglese
FormatoDRMFREE

Descrizione
Discover the power of Object-Oriented Programming in Python and learn how to design and implement robust, maintainable, and scalable applications with ease. In this comprehensive guide, you'll dive deep into the world of OOP and learn how to harness its full potential to create elegant and efficient software solutions. Starting with the fundamentals of classes and objects, you'll explore the key concepts of OOP in Python and learn how to use them to build complex and dynamic applications. You'll discover advanced techniques like inheritance, polymorphism, and encapsulation, and learn how to leverage them to create reusable and extensible codebases. Throughout the book, you'll find real-world examples and practical use cases that demonstrate how to apply OOP principles to solve complex problems. You'll also learn strategies, tips, and best practices for designing and implementing software that is both flexible and scalable, allowing you to adapt to changing requirements and evolving technologies. In addition to covering the core concepts of OOP in Python, this book also explores important topics like testing, debugging, and optimization, giving you a comprehensive understanding of how to create software that is reliable, maintainable, and efficient. Whether you're a beginner or an experienced Python developer, this book will take your skills to the next level and help you become a true master of Object-Oriented Programming in Python. With its in-depth coverage of key concepts, practical examples, and expert advice, this is the ultimate guide for anyone looking to create robust and scalable applications with Python.